Join educators from the Fayette County Extension Office to learn about how to protect your home and loved ones in the event of a natural disaster.
Kentuckians have experienced firsthand how natural disasters can occur at any time. Disasters take many forms, and most areas of family life feel their effects. While you have little control over disasters, there are steps you can take before a disaster occurs to keep your family safe. Preparing in advance may be especially helpful when disaster comes with little warning. Join us for a program on how to prepare your family and home for a natural disaster, learn steps to take if/when one occurs, and learn about emergency preparedness home kits.
